Latest Patents
One of his notable patents is the Diaphysial Cortical Dowel. This invention involves creating a dowel from a plug obtained from the shaft of various long bones. The dowel features an intra-medullary canal that can be filled with various osteogenic materials. It also has a cortical surface designed for instrument attachment and proper orientation during surgical procedures. The dowel's chamfered insertion end and improved biomechanical properties make it a valuable advancement over standard dowels.
